Material Quality and Construction
The core of any durable CV axle lies in its materials. For your 2016 F150, look for axles manufactured from heat-treated, high-carbon steel alloys. This provides the necessary strength to withstand torque loads and resist fatigue, preventing premature failure. The CV joints themselves should be precision-machined for smooth operation and minimal wear. Equally important are the protective boots; premium nitrile or neoprene rubber boots offer superior resistance to ozone, UV rays, and road debris, preventing cracks and tears that lead to joint contamination and failure.
Fitment and Compatibility
Ensuring the correct fitment for your specific 2016 F150 configuration (e.g., 2WD vs. 4WD, engine size, cab configuration) is non-negotiable. An incorrectly fitted axle can lead to vibration, premature wear on related components, or even detachment. Reputable manufacturers provide detailed fitment guides. Always double-check part numbers against your truck's VIN or original specifications. This mechanism is critical for safe operation.
Improper fitment is a common cause of premature CV axle failure.
Performance vs. OE Replacement
When choosing a CV axle, you'll typically find OE (Original Equipment) replacements and performance-oriented options. OE replacements are designed to meet factory specifications, offering reliable service for everyday driving. Performance axles often feature enhanced materials, stronger joints, or improved boot designs, catering to drivers who push their trucks harder, engage in off-roading, or have modified suspension systems like a lift axle kit. Your primary consideration involves matching the axle's capabilities to your driving demands.

Final Considerations for Longevity
Regardless of your choice, prioritize brands known for quality control and durable materials. Proper installation, including correct torque specifications and boot sealing, is crucial for maximizing the lifespan of any CV axle. Regularly inspecting the boots for tears or leaks will help catch potential problems early, preventing more significant damage and costly repairs down the line.
